What is solid, what is early access, and what Starvis is improving next.

Early access data

This roadmap describes the current development direction. Starvis remains an unofficial active-development project, and data quality can vary by feature area.

Stable core

  • Public database browsing for ships, components, items, commodities, missions, manufacturers, lore and locations.
  • Authenticated external API access with Swagger, API tokens and admin supervision.
  • Discord bot command map connected to the Starvis API and data status.

Early access

  • Calculators for trade, mining, crafting and FPS values while extraction and validation continue.
  • Fleet manager, corporation bank and tactics workflows.
  • Starvis AI assistant across the web app, Discord and external API guidance.

Validation focus

  • Shop locations are extracted, but shop inventory is disabled until a reliable source is available.
  • Economy and calculator outputs need stronger confidence labels, source metadata and real data audits.
  • Starmap and universe data need continued position, hierarchy and visual validation against extracted data.

Next platform work

  • Deeper AI tool-use, page-aware context and confidence-aware answers.
  • More external API examples, SDK-style snippets and project onboarding.
  • Better quality audit dashboards for real user flows, API usage and data freshness.

The priority is to make the existing product credible: clearer data confidence, stronger API and AI presentation, fewer manual data assumptions, and a cleaner navigation path for players, organizations and external developers.
